Output 13dbe99bfbc1e8d31890e80ec40e1b3410a00e6c866dd7ed359bc998f60e4033:0

value
354348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b1f5a6b0ec4ef6ed5474c5833cb88669f6d22bb OP_EQUAL
address
35d2YFVfKJcUB7fFyEq4vLUBXp7G5prWqN
transaction
13dbe99bfbc1e8d31890e80ec40e1b3410a00e6c866dd7ed359bc998f60e4033
confirmations
251738
spent
true